2.3.3.2 Normally only OM set of the two documents
should be issued for each aircraft. If a noise certification documcnt
h3s lost its validity, it should be suspended or revokcd.
If multlple documents have been issued ondcr this option. it
should be obvious from the docurncntation which documcnf is
npplrcsblc nl any gjvcn tirnc.
2.3.4.1 The third optton is an administrative system
comisting of tluee documents in which the first oficlal document
is ident~cal to the first document of Option 2, 2.3.3.1. It
attests noisc ccrtificahon and is therefore also limited to identlfication
of thc aircraA and rhc statement of compliance. containing
only Items 1 through 6 and llerns 18 through 20 of 2.1.
This can k either in the form of a noise certificate or in the
form of a certificate of airworthiness for those States that
Include noise requirements In their airworthiness requirements
(with the same observation as in the second option). The
remaining items of 2.1 should be translcrred to the sccond and
third complementary noise certification documents.
2.3.4.2 The second document, normally presented as a
pagc (or set of following pages) in the AFM or AOM, certified
hy h e State of Registry. list(s) all the configurations opmted
or forecast to be openred by the aircraft fleet fmrn the date of
issuance of the page(s). The fleet is composcd of all aircrafi
that are operated with the same flight nwnual. The f o m t of
the ~nformatsonc an bc very similar to that of the noise certificatc
described under 2.3.2. all informatron corresponding to a
given configuration comprising Item 5 and lterns 7 lhrough 17.
Each list of parameters corresponding to a given configuration
is identified by a "configuration number", for example "xu.
Therefore the format given in Figure G- l can equally serve for
the items concerned, with the addition of the configuration
number.
2.3.4.3 The third document under this optlon is issued
accord~ngto a national regulatory process. 11 states that an aircraft
wilh a given ser~anl umber has opcrared in the configuration
number "x" since the date of issuance of this third
docurnent. If mult~ple documcnls for this option have been
issucd, it should bc obvious from thc documcntntion which
document is applicable at any given time.
